1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does LCM stand for and what does it represent?
Back
LCM stands for Least Common Multiple. It represents the smallest multiple that is common to two or more numbers.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What does GCF stand for and what does it represent?
Back
GCF stands for Greatest Common Factor. It represents the largest factor that is common to two or more numbers.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do you find the LCM of two numbers?
Back
To find the LCM of two numbers, you can list the multiples of each number and find the smallest multiple that appears in both lists.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do you find the GCF of two numbers?
Back
To find the GCF of two numbers, you can list the factors of each number and find the largest factor that appears in both lists.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the relationship between LCM and GCF?
Back
The relationship is given by the formula: LCM(a, b) * GCF(a, b) = a * b for any two integers a and b.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a common factor?
Back
A common factor is a number that divides two or more numbers without leaving a remainder.

7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a common multiple?
Back
A common multiple is a number that is a multiple of two or more numbers.
